West Iredell is among 16 high schools across North Carolina that have been awarded $5,000 as part of T-Mobile’s Friday Night 5G Lights initiative, the wireless network giant announced Tuesday.

T-Mobile’s Friday Night 5G Lights is a nationwide contest supporting high school football programs in towns with populations under 150,000. Schools are required to have at least one active social media presence on Instagram or X in order to participate in the promotion.

A total of 450 schools nationwide will receive $5,000 by virtue of weekly drawings through Sept. 12.

Finalist schools will be announced and the voting period will open from Sept. 25 through Oct. 24. The top 25 finalists will score $25,000 and a T-Mobile-hosted home game.
